Job Description

As a Technical Program Manager you would be the technical lead for manufacturing operations at multiple vendors and sites.- Drive contract manufacturer preparation for pre-production builds.- Production process development documentation optimization and validation.- Development and implementation of new technologies to improve production quality capacity and efficiency.- Set standard practices and independently settle impact to design approaches and parameters to the final product.- Provide direction mentorship and resources to other engineering groups and project leaders as well as factory technicians.- Act as lead engineer on a variety of projects and participates in the project planning of major assignments in several of the following manufacturing engineering functions:- Design for Manufacturability - Provide early and ongoing manufacturing involvement to ensure new products are mechanically manufacturable.- Product Engineering: Work all phases of a product from concept to repeat manufacturing to end of life. Provide production support engineering with respect to technically complex testing methods procedures and failure analysis.- Process Engineering: Design and develop technically complex processes to improve quality and efficiency.- Failure/Data Analysis: Plan develop and implement technically complex procedures for the testing and evaluation of soon to be released products.- Specify tests to be performed compile data and make recommendations for product design changes and final assembly standards. This will include the use of Design of Experiments (DOE) and statistical analysis using Six Sigma principles.- Provide regular VP level communication of technical health of program.


  • 10 years of experience in engineering and manufacturing
  • Validated experience in supporting new product launches to mass production from a mechanical system engineering or product development perspective with a solid understanding of DFM DOE SPC techniques.
  • Ability to travel domestically and internationally up to 50%
  • Bachelors degree in Mechanical Engineering (or related field)


  • New Product Introduction and Manufacturing Operations experience
  • Direct experience leading any of the following functional engineering teams (ME EE TE DFX Etc.)
  • Experience working with International OEM partners
  • Excellent leadership skills experience working in a matrix organization
  • Consistent track record of cost reduction project management and engineering design
  • Shown bottom line project management experience (Planning Cost & Delivery)
  • Validated working experience with DFm & DFx
  • Understanding and tolerance stack ups for assemblies and part level
  • Solid understanding of GD&T principles a plus
  • JMP Minitab & Six Sigma experience a plus
  • Masters degree is a plus
  • Ability to communicate effiectively in a worldwide environment
